Looking For

The agent is looking for emotionally resonant, high-concept nonfiction works with a purposeful message or urgent topic. For fiction, they seek atmospheric, genre-blending stories with big heart, momentum, and series potential, especially in the areas of gothic, horror, historical, fantasy, speculative, dystopian, grounded sci-fi, and romance genres.

About

Allison Hellegers is a Foreign Rights Director and Literary Agent at Stimola Literary Studio with a background in Journalism and Women's Studies from the University of Wisconsin-Madison. She has spent the last 10 years as Foreign Rights Director with Rights People and previously worked as a Literary Scout and with YA packager Alloy Entertainment. She represents books across all age categories and is drawn to projects with emotional resonance, strong narrative hooks, and film/TV or translation potential.

Submission Guidelines
Format: email
Email: [email protected]
Submission Page: https://www.stimolaliterarystudio.com/Submissions
Guidelines:

Please submit your query to ALLI (at) SLS-SUBMISSIONS (dot) COM. For fiction for all ages, please send your query letter + 10 pages cut and pasted into the body of the e-mail. For non-fiction for all ages, please send your query letter.
